Early Life and Background

Stephen Curry was born on March 14, 1988, in Akron, Ohio, the same hospital where LeBron James was born. He grew up in Charlotte, North Carolina, as the son of former NBA sharpshooter Dell Curry. From a young age, Steph was around basketball courts, learning the fundamentals and developing his love for the game.

Despite his talent, Curry was considered too small and too skinny by many scouts. He did not receive offers from major college programs and instead played for Davidson College, a small school that gave him the chance to shine.


College Stardom at Davidson

At Davidson, Curry quickly became a national sensation. In the 2008 NCAA Tournament, he led the underdog Wildcats to the Elite Eight, defeating powerhouse programs along the way. His scoring ability, deep shooting range, and calmness under pressure showed the world that he was special.

Curry finished his college career as one of the most prolific scorers in NCAA history, setting the stage for his NBA journey.


NBA Draft and Early Struggles

In the 2009 NBA Draft, Curry was selected 7th overall by the Golden State Warriors. While many teams overlooked him, the Warriors took a chance on the young guard.

However, Curry’s early years were not easy. He battled multiple ankle injuries that raised questions about his durability. Some even wondered if he would ever reach his full potential. But Curry’s determination, work ethic, and belief in himself never wavered.


Rise to Stardom

By 2012-13, Curry began to establish himself as one of the best shooters in the league. In a game against the New York Knicks, he scored 54 points at Madison Square Garden, showcasing his limitless range.

Soon, Curry and the Warriors developed a revolutionary playing style centered around pace, space, and three-point shooting. This strategy changed the NBA forever, inspiring every team to adopt more perimeter-focused offenses.


Achievements and Records

Steph Curry’s career is filled with historic milestones:

  • Four-time NBA Champion (2015, 2017, 2018, 2022).
  • Two-time MVP (2015, 2016), with the 2016 award being the first-ever unanimous MVP in league history.
  • NBA Finals MVP (2022).
  • All-time leader in three-pointers made.
  • Nine-time NBA All-Star.

His ability to shoot from anywhere on the court has forced defenses to completely change how they approach the game.


Playing Style and Impact

Curry is not just about shooting. His quick handles, court vision, and ability to finish at the rim make him a complete offensive weapon. However, his shooting is what redefined basketball.

  • Range: He consistently makes shots from 30 feet or more.
  • Quick Release: Defenders rarely have time to contest his jumpers.
  • Off-Ball Movement: Curry runs tirelessly to create open looks.

His style has influenced an entire generation of young players, proving that you don’t have to be the tallest or most athletic to dominate the game.


Steph Curry Shoes and Branding

Curry’s partnership with Under Armour has produced one of the most successful sneaker lines in basketball. His Curry Brand shoes are known for lightweight design, ankle support, and innovative technology like UA Flow cushioning.

Beyond footwear, Curry has become a global brand with endorsements, business ventures, and philanthropic work.


Off the Court

Steph Curry is admired not only for his skills but also for his character. He is known as a devoted family man, often seen with his wife Ayesha and their children. His faith and humility make him a role model for millions of fans worldwide.

Through his Eat. Learn. Play. Foundation, Curry has given back to communities by supporting children’s education, nutrition, and wellness.
